What is a Crypto Game Casino?

A crypto video game casino is an online betting platform that accepts cryptocurrencies-- such as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), and Tether (GBPT)-- as the primary legal tender. Unlike standard online gambling establishments, which count on fiat currencies (GBP, EUR, GBP) and central banking systems, crypto casinos utilize wallet-to-wallet deals.

These platforms typically include "Provably Fair" algorithms, which allow users to cryptographically validate the outcome of every game, making sure that the casino has actually not manipulated the outcomes.

Why Players Are Switching to Crypto Casinos

The migration toward blockchain-based gambling is driven by several unique advantages that resolve the standard pain points of online betting.

1. Enhanced Privacy and Anonymity

Standard gambling establishments need extensive "Know Your Customer" (KYC) documents, consisting of bank declarations and energy bills. Many crypto gambling establishments use "no-KYC" accounts, enabling users to register using only an email address and a crypto wallet.

2. Lightning-Fast Withdrawals

In fiat gambling establishments, withdrawals can take anywhere from 3 to 7 organization days due to banking intermediary delays. Crypto deals are processed on the blockchain, often resulting in near-instant payments once the platform authorizes the release of funds.

3. Global Accessibility

Due to the fact that crypto is decentralized, it bypasses a lot of the geographic limitations enforced by conventional banking organizations. Players in regions with restricted access to modern-day banking facilities can get involved in global gambling markets by means of a smartphone and an internet connection.

4. Provably Fair Gaming

This is maybe the most significant technological leap. In a traditional casino, the player needs to rely on the house. In a crypto casino, the result of a video game is hashed and can be confirmed by the gamer utilizing third-party tools, offering mathematical evidence that the game was not rigged.

Risks and Challenges

While the benefits are substantial, the decentralized nature of crypto gambling establishments presents special obstacles.

  1. Market Volatility: The worth of the currency a player holds can change extremely in between the time they deposit and the time they withdraw.
  2. Permanent Transactions: Blockchain deals are permanent. If a player sends funds to the incorrect address, the cash is normally unrecoverable.
  3. Regulatory Grey Areas: Not all jurisdictions have clear laws concerning crypto gambling. Gamers need to ensure they are compliant with local laws to avoid legal issues.
  4. Security Responsibility: Unlike a bank, where you can challenge a deceitful charge, your crypto wallet security is totally in your hands. If your personal keys are jeopardized, your funds may be taken.
